This European Standard specifies requirements for the manufacture; performance and testing of panic exit devices mechanically operated by a horizontal bar, for the purpose of achieving a safe exit under a panic situation on escape routes.
This European Standard covers panic exit devices which are either manufactured and placed on the market in their entirety by one producer or assembled from sub-assemblies produced by more than one producer and subsequently placed on the market as a kit in a single transaction.
